Barista creates unique coffee art using unconventional ingredients
A barista created unique coffee art using unconventional ingredients.
The beverage-lover was practising his creative latte art at home, using dark soy sauce as a substitute for coffee and dish soap to mimic milk.
Footage shows him pouring the soy sauce into a white cup in Jiangsu, China, on June 25.
He then whisked the dish soap to create bubbles, mimicking milk foam, before skillfully pouring the foam to design two leaves on the 'beverage.'
Baristas use soy sauce and dish soap to practice latte art because they replicate the appearance of real espresso and steamed milk without wasting actual coffee or milk. This method allows baristas to practice pouring and milk texturing techniques repeatedly at a low cost.
The soy sauce serves as the espresso base, while the soapy water creates foam that looks like steamed milk when frothed, enabling baristas to refine their latte art patterns.
